Initial Preparation
- Locate the Motor Unit: Find the main LiftMaster unit in your garage.
- Find the “Learn” Button: This is typically a green, yellow, orange, or purple button on the back or side of the motor.
- Have Your Devices Ready: Keep your new remote, keypad, or smartphone with the myQ app handy.
1: Programming a Remote Control
- Press the “Learn” Button on the motor unit. The indicator light will turn on (you have about 30 seconds to complete the next step).
- On the Remote, press and hold the button you wish to program until the motor’s light blinks or you hear a click.
- Test the Remote from about 10 feet away to ensure it works. LiftMaster Garage Door Opener
2: Programming an External Keypad
- Press the “Learn” Button on the motor unit.
- On the Keypad, enter your desired 4-digit PIN, then press the “Send” or “Enter” button. (On some models, you press the “Learn” button on the keypad after entering the PIN).
- Confirm it’s Working by using the new code to open and close the door.
3: Connecting to WiFi and Voice Assistants
- Download the “myQ” App on your smartphone.
- Create a myQ Account and follow the in-app instructions to add your specific LiftMaster model.
- For Alexa or Google Assistant, link the myQ skill in your voice assistant’s companion app to enable voice control.

• Motor Doesn’t Respond: Check if the unit is plugged in and that the circuit breaker hasn’t tripped.
• “Learn” Button Doesn’t Work: Wait 10 seconds and try again. Ensure you are pressing it firmly.
• Device Won’t Pair: Move the device closer to the motor and repeat the process. Check the battery in your remote or keypad.
